Dapagliflozin in New York: Frequently Asked Questions
How much does Dapagliflozin cost in New York?
The median cash-pay price for Dapagliflozin in New York is approximately $302. Prices range from $242 to $423 depending on the pharmacy, dosage, and quantity. This is 42% below the national average of $520.

Are there generic alternatives to Dapagliflozin available in New York?
Dapagliflozin is already available as a generic medication. New York caps insulin copays at $100/month and has a Prescription Drug Assistance Program.
